After upgrading Pictoframe to the new renderer, every component snapshot will differ due to subpixel changes, so a blanket re-baseline is expected. Review the diff summary rather than individual images; flag only components whose layout dimensions changed, not antialiasing noise. Run the snapshot suite once with the update flag, commit the new baselines, then run again to confirm stability. The test runner must use the pinned renderer settings, otherwise CI and local baselines diverge. Those settings are as follows.

config for yahof-tajop:
zorath:
  pin: 7493
  metrics_host: metrics.zorath.tolvaqsys.internal
  tenant: praiel
  seal: seal_fd9cd4f1

## Configuration

The Gaugefox sidecar scrapes app metrics and ships rollups to the central collector every 15s. For the security review: it binds localhost only, and all config lives in `sidecar.env` — flush interval, label allowlist, and collector endpoint. Nothing is baked into the image. The collector auth token is set on the next line.

secret setting of yagug-hahog: COURIER_KEY13=44c9b50f678cd

## DeployBot Onboarding

As a code reviewer at Quellworth Systems, you'll interact with DeployBot, our chat bot that reports deploy status for every merge you approve. DeployBot posts pipeline state in the #releases channel and answers queries like "status of build 4821." To register your reviewer account, run /deploybot enroll and confirm the prompt. If you ever lose access, DeployBot accepts a recovery passphrase instead of re-enrollment. The passphrase for reviewer accounts is below.

unlock words, kawip-yafof: oliir-raldor-framir-druok-eliix-quenwyn-kasion

Quick heads-up on Pinwheel UI versioning: we cut a minor release every sprint, and anything touching component props needs a changeset file in the PR. No changeset, no merge — the bot will nag you. Majors are rare and go through the design council first. The full policy, with examples of what counts as breaking, lives on the internal page below.

wiki page, bahip-yahip: https://grafana.qirvanlabs.corp/browse/display/projects/cc3a1b9dbfc9